摘要

On March 18th, 2021, at 00h04mn (UTC), a moderate earthquake (Mw: 5.9) hit Bejaia city, located 200 km east of Algiers, the capital of Algeria. This event happened more precisely 17 km northwest of Cap Carbon inside the large bay of the city. This earthquake, the largest recorded offshore event since the May 21st, 2003 Boumerdes earthquake, triggered several aftershocks and caused damage to 2000 houses and social infrastructures, but no fatalities were reported. Onshore, the earthquake induced many rock falls along the rocky coastline. Offshore, this event also produced a small tsunami (a few cm) recorded by Spanish tide gages. In addition to the permanent Algerian seismic network, several portable stations were installed in the epicentral region to constrain the aftershock locations better. The waveform inversion of the main shock and the first day’s aftershock analysis allowed us to give the main preliminary characteristics of the event. This analysis revealed that the event occurred along an EW reverse southward dipping offshore fault in the western part of Bejaia Bay with a seismic moment of 8.70e + 17 Nm corresponding to Mw 5.9. The earthquake does not seem to be associated with the main NW–SE striking strike-slip fault, the so-called Babors transverse fault (BTF) recently identified (Boulahia et al., Pure and Applied Geophysics 178:1253–1279, 2021). This event belongs to the series of numerous earthquakes which affected the Lesser Kabylia block region from 2017 to 2021. It is typical of the African-Eurasian incipient subduction process along the northern Algerian margin. The study of this event is in progress and will allow us to better define the geometry of the fault and the rupture process. The occurrence of such offshore events, together with historical seismic events, highlights the necessity to re-evaluate the seismic risk for the City of Bejaia, where major seismic events could occur like the previous Boumerdes event of May 21st, 2003 (Mw: 6.8).
